Why a Dog Brush for a Long Haired Dachshund Is Necessary
I quickly learned that brushing my long haired Dachshund is not just about keeping him looking cute. His silky coat can tangle very easily, especially around the ears, chest, legs, and tail. When I skip brushing for even a few days, I notice small knots starting to form, and those can turn into painful mats if I ignore them. A good dog brush helps me keep his coat smooth, clean, and comfortable.
I also brush him because it helps reduce shedding around my home. Long haired Dachshunds may not shed as heavily as some breeds, but their loose hair still ends up on furniture, clothes, and carpets. Brushing regularly removes that loose fur before it falls everywhere, which makes cleanup much easier for me.
Another reason I use a brush is that it helps me check my dog’s skin and body at the same time. While brushing, I can spot any bumps, dry patches, ticks, or signs of irritation early. For me, that makes grooming more than just a beauty routine—it becomes a simple way to keep my Dachshund healthy and happy.
My Buying Guides on Dog Brush For Long Haired Dachshund
When I shop for a dog brush for my long haired Dachshund, I look for one that is gentle, effective, and easy to use on a small body with a silky coat. Long haired Dachshunds can get tangles behind the ears, under the legs, and around the tail, so the right brush makes grooming much easier and more comfortable for both of us.
1. I Look for a Brush That Matches a Long, Fine Coat
My Dachshund’s coat is soft and flowing, so I avoid brushes that are too harsh or stiff. I usually prefer:
- A slicker brush for light tangles and loose hair
- A pin brush for everyday smoothing
- A comb for finishing and checking for hidden knots
I find that a brush made for long coats works much better than a general-purpose one.
2. I Choose Gentle Bristles to Protect the Skin
My Dachshund has sensitive skin, so I make sure the brush does not scratch or pull too much. I look for:
- Rounded tips on pins
- Soft but firm bristles
- Flexible brush heads
This helps me groom without causing discomfort or irritation.
3. I Prefer a Brush That Can Handle Tangles
Long haired Dachshunds often develop small mats if I skip grooming for too long. I like a brush that can loosen knots before they turn into bigger problems. For that reason, I often choose:
- A slicker brush for small mats
- A detangling comb for stubborn spots
- A de-shedding tool only if it is safe for long coats and used carefully
I always brush slowly around tangled areas instead of forcing the brush through.
4. I Make Sure It Is Easy to Hold
Since I groom my dog regularly, I want a brush that feels comfortable in my hand. A good grip matters to me because it makes brushing easier and more controlled. I look for:
- An ergonomic handle
- A non-slip grip
- A lightweight design
This helps me groom longer without my hand getting tired.
5. I Check the Brush Size for My Small Dog
My Dachshund has a long body but a small frame, so I do not want a brush that feels too large or bulky. A smaller brush gives me better control around:
- The ears
- The chest
- The belly
- The legs
- The tail feathering
A compact brush is usually the most practical choice for me.
6. I Consider How Easy It Is to Clean
I always prefer a brush that is simple to clean because dog hair builds up quickly. I look for brushes where I can easily remove trapped fur. This saves me time and keeps the brush working well.
7. I Think About My Dog’s Comfort During Grooming
My goal is not just to remove loose hair, but to make grooming a calm experience. I look for brushes that glide smoothly and do not tug too hard. If my Dachshund seems nervous, I start with short brushing sessions and reward him with praise or treats.
8. I Choose a Brush That Works for Regular Maintenance
For me, the best brush is one I can use often. Long haired Dachshunds do best with regular grooming, so I want something that helps me:
- Prevent mats
- Reduce shedding
- Keep the coat shiny
- Maintain a neat, healthy appearance
I usually brush my dog several times a week, and sometimes daily during heavy shedding.
9. I Look for Good Quality Over Cheap Materials
I have learned that a low-quality brush can bend, break, or become uncomfortable quickly. I prefer a well-made brush with durable materials because it lasts longer and works better. A strong brush is worth it if it keeps my dog comfortable.
10. I Match the Brush to My Grooming Routine
My ideal brush depends on how much grooming I want to do. If I need quick daily upkeep, I use a pin brush. If I notice tangles, I switch to a slicker brush. For finishing and checking the coat, I use a comb. Having the right tools makes my grooming routine much easier.
